About this House

Beautiful 5 bedroom 4.5 bath home with rocking chair front porch! TONS of natural light and closet space. The interior open concept features arched doorways, coffered ceiling & wainscoting. Kitchen with large island, pantry, granite counters and all SS appliances! Spacious master BR with large closet features attached sitting room and tray ceilings. Large deck for entertaining overlooking the back yard. Neighborhood Pool and Club House. Convenient location to shopping, entertainment and highways.
2679 Splitbrooke Dr, High Point, NC 27265 is a 5 bedroom, 5 bathroom, 2,726 sqft single-family home built in 2014. It last sold for $339,000 on Oct 15, 2020.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$454,500, with a rent estimate of $2,831/month.
